What is the appropriate repair, My thinking is replacement of the shingles. As a consumer I would not want some roofer running around on my new roof with a caulk gun of sealer spotting the exposed nail heads.
thanks willie
I would recommend replacement of the roof.
All of the manufacturers have nailing instructions. The instructions on that roof were not followed. In some places, like here in South Florida, there has to be six nails in the appropriate area. If the person who nailed the shingles in did the entire roof, I suspect that there is more improper work under the shingles.
